Evaluation: Arthrex remains a clinical pioneer in sports medicine arthroscopy within Israel. Their BioComposite material—composed of 85% PLDLA and 15% β-TCP—is widely regarded as a benchmark for rotator cuff and labral repairs. While their clinical evidence base is vast, high premium pricing presents margin challenges for independent Israeli surgical center buyers.

Evaluation: Smith & Nephew holds strong clinical roots in Israeli hospital tender networks. Their open-architecture HEALICOIL design allows bone ingrowth through the center of the anchor, accelerating biological integration. For Israeli biomedical procurement officers, selecting the appropriate bioabsorbable suture anchor material formulation is paramount to preventing sterile cyst formation and late post-operative osteolysis. The table below outlines the primary engineering characteristics of bioabsorbable polymer matrices currently imported into Israel:
| Material Composition | Initial Tensile Strength | Degradation Window | Biological Response & Bone Ingrowth | Ideal Israeli Clinical Application |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pure PLLA (Poly-L-Lactic Acid) | High (~290 N) | Slow (36 - 60 Months) | Minimal bone replacement; potential for late-stage crystalline debris inflammation. | Low-tension ligament fixations in older patient cohorts. |
| PLDLA (Poly-L/D-Lactic Acid) | Moderate-High (~260 N) | Balanced (18 - 24 Months) | Amorphous structure degrades smoothly without releasing highly crystalline fragments. | Glenoid labrum (Bankart/SLAP) repairs in active young demographics. |
| PLDLA + 15-30% β-TCP (Biocomposite) | Optimal (~275 N) | Predictable (12 - 24 Months) | High osteoconductivity; β-TCP buffers acidic degradation byproducts, promoting true ossification. | Rotator cuff repair & ACL reconstruction in high-demand military/sports medicine clinics. |
| PLLA + PEEK Hybrids | Very High (>310 N) | Partial (Non-absorbable core) | Permanent structural core with localized surface bio-integration. | Revision arthroscopy and complex multi-ligament trauma reconstructions. |

Surgeons across Israel are rapidly shifting from traditional tied bioabsorbable anchors to knotless press-fit and thread-in biocomposite anchors. Knotless designs eliminate intra-articular knot stacks, reducing friction against articular cartilage and mitigating the risk of post-operative impingement in high-demand joint capsular repairs.
